- More about Red, White & Royal Blue
Alex Claremont-Diaz, the First Son of the United States, falls in love with Prince Henry of Wales, causing a strain in U.S./British relations. To manage the situation, a truce is staged, but it turns into a secret romance that could jeopardize the presidential campaign and affect two nations. "Red, White & Royal Blue" is a romantic, sexy, witty, and thrilling novel that captures the essence of a young love affair between two unlikely characters.

Red, White & Royal Blue is a novel that has achieved remarkable success, becoming an instant New York Times and USA Today bestseller. The story revolves around Alex Claremont-Diaz, the charming, charismatic, and brilliant son of the United States President. He is a perfect millennial marketing asset for the White House, as his charm and intelligence capture the hearts of many. However, things take a turn for the worse when a tabloid publishes a photo of Alex involved in an altercation with Prince Henry, the Prince of Wales. This incident causes strain in U.S./British relations, leading to a plan by the heads of family and state to stage a truce.
What begins as a fake, Instagrammable friendship between Alex and Henry evolves into something deeper and more dangerous than either of them could have imagined. As they spend more time together, they discover a shared passion for politics and a desire to change the world. Their romance is a secret that could derail the presidential campaign and upend two nations.
